Re: EA app says sims 4 open and it’s not

@peepthecat  Please uninstall the EA App with Revo Uninstaller (the free version is fine), and restart your computer before reinstalling.  The EA App isn't usually the cause of this particular error, but it's best to address any potential complicating factors.

If OneDrive is running on your computer, whether you use it or not, please pause syncing before trying to play.  You can see the option by right-clicking the cloud icon in the lower-right corner of the screen.

If that doesn't help, please create a new admin Windows account and try playing in that.  Make it local, as in, don't use your Microsoft login.  You'll be able to (try to) launch Sims 4 without reinstalling anything, but your saves and other user data won't be available.  That's fine for the purposes of this test.
